Overview:

The programme is a study aid for people wishing to pass the Adobe Certified Expert exam. The full version contains 290 questions, multiple choice answers and extended answers that all have references to the Photoshop help file. The questions are divided into 14 sections and are based on the topic areas that Adobe recommends for study. It also contains 10 practice exams, a countdown clock, scoring and the option of checking all your answers against the correct answers. The demo version contains 7 questions, whereas the full version contains 290.
